The Turkish Riviera, known as the Turquoise Coast, is home to breathtaking mountain scenery, rich myths and varied folklore, and over six hundred miles of impeccable coastline along the warm seas of the Aegean and Mediterranean. With two of the Seven Wonders of the Antic World, the ruins of the Mausoleum of Maussollos and the Temple of Artemis, this stretch of coastline is a destination in its own right, so much so that Mark Antony is said to have chosen it as the most spectacular wedding present for Cleopatra. Through the lens of Oliver Pilcher, this blue voyage invites readers to wander, set sail and enjoy the dazzling sapphire hues of the coastal yachts' dream life. Anecdotes from lovers of the region include Mica Ertegun, Tommy Hilfiger, Chiara Ferragni and Mert Alas, who have spent their summers sailing these history-rich waters. Nevbahar Koç was born and raised on the Bosphorus in Istanbul. She lived in Los Angeles for many years and graduated in Fine Arts from Loyola Marymount University. It was her love for her magical city that inspired her first book with Assouline, Bosphorus Private. For her second collaboration, she once again shares her passion for her country as well as for art, design and photography through a journey along the Turkish coast. Irem Kınay has collaborated on several books with Assouline, including The Grand Bazaar Istanbul, The Light of Istanbul, Sultans, Ottoman Chic and Bosphorus Private. Her passions for the arts and books inspired her to launch the first Assouline boutique in Istanbul, which has become a celebrated destination for a wide range of titles as well as specially selected accessories for sophisticated bookcases.
